Consider the following fauna : 1. Lion-tailed Macaque 2. Malabar Civet 3. Sambar Deer How many of the above are generally nocturnal or most active after sunset?

A
Only one
B
Only two
Correct Answer
C
All three
D
None

Explanation

The correct answer is (b) because the Malabar Civet is a strictly nocturnal carnivore and the Sambar Deer is primarily crepuscular or nocturnal, being most active from dusk to dawn. The Lion-tailed Macaque is a diurnal primate, meaning it is active during the day and sleeps at night, which is why "All three" is incorrect.
